Family Feud on “Family Guy”

November 15, 2007 Didi

Seth MacFarlane’s furious. The man behind “Family Guy” had stopped work on the series because of the on-going writer’s strike. But instead of airing reruns, the Fox network executives have decided to proceed with the show without him.

“It would just be a colossal dick move if they did that,” said MacFarlane. Though the contract allows to continue the show without him — got to love those lawyers — he says (rather meaningfully) that this would affect the creative direction and drive away viewers.

“They’ve never done anything like this before, in which they’ve said, ‘We’re going to finish a show without you,’ ” he said. “It’s really going to be unfortunate and damaging to our relationship if they do it.”
